Product Description Shun Classic: Carving Fork 6 1/2" - DM0709 Description: Amazon.com Review This sturdy carving fork featuring two 6-1/2-inch prongs securely holds holiday hams or turkey in place during slicing. The square-shaped prongs gradually diminish to piercingly sharp tips enabling an easy initial puncture followed by a firm grip. Precision-forged stainless-steel construction resists rusting and won't bend even under pressure. Designed to fit comfortably in hand, a fused blend of hardwood veneers and resin comprise the unique ebony Pakkawood handle. A traditionally offset stainless-steel bolster protects knuckles while a steel end-cap finishes the piece. Although dishwasher-safe, hand washing is recommended. Manufactured in Japan's renowned sword making city--Seki City, this tool includes a lifetime warranty. ---- Amy Arnold

Would I have purchased this if I didn't own other Shuns? No. Is it worth the additional investment? Yes. I've had three previous carving forks. The only one that has survived is my All-Clad. You can really tell the difference in craftsmanship. This fork has a substantial weight. As with all Shun's, the design is simple, yet beautiful. It feels good in the hand. The handle does not have the famous D-shape. Use this fork to make a beautiful impression.
